include_directories(
   ${CMAKE_BINARY_DIR}/privateinclude/QtCore/private
   ${CMAKE_BINARY_DIR}/privateinclude/QtGui/private

   ${CMAKE_CURRENT_SOURCE_DIR}/cocoa
   ${CMAKE_CURRENT_SOURCE_DIR}/windows
   ${CMAKE_CURRENT_SOURCE_DIR}/cups
)

include(cocoa/cocoaprinter.cmake)
include(windows/windowsprinter.cmake)
include(cups/cupsprinter.cmake)

macro_generate_misc_private("${PRINTERDRIVERS_COCOA_PRIVATE_INCLUDES}" QtGui/private/printerdrivers)
macro_generate_misc_private("${PRINTERDRIVERS_WIN_PRIVATE_INCLUDES}"   QtGui/private/printerdrivers)
macro_generate_misc_private("${PRINTERDRIVERS_CUPS_PRIVATE_INCLUDES}"  QtGui/private/printerdrivers)

macro_generate_misc_private("${PRINTERDRIVERS_COCOA_OTHER_PRIVATE_INCLUDES}" QtGui/private/printerdrivers)
macro_generate_misc_private("${PRINTERDRIVERS_WIN_OTHER_PRIVATE_INCLUDES}"   QtGui/private/printerdrivers)
macro_generate_misc_private("${PRINTERDRIVERS_CUPS_OTHER_PRIVATE_INCLUDES}"  QtGui/private/printerdrivers)
